Log:
Allow this test script to be run from within src/tools/boot dir, and create
the temporary image in $TMPDIR.
Allow the script to be run from the src/tools/boot directory by using make
-V SRCTOP to find the top of the tree, because this script is handy for
quick smoke-testing of loader changes, as well as being useful in CI testing.
Also, use a temp directory in $TMPDIR to assemble the boot image, and write
the boot log file to $TMPDIR. Arrange to have the temporary image clean
itself up, but leave the log file in $TMPDIR for post-mortem analysis of
failures when the script is run interactively.
